The contents of the folder reveal how the first working oscillogyro created by J W Barnes was modified to incorporate capacity pick-offs and torquers, and to try out the Ferranti patent suspension elastic hinge for the first time, recorded in design sketches of 28 September 1964.

The majority of sketches in the folder are the carbon copies of Designs Department sheets and record to whom D W Alford sent the sketches. Also included are rough sketches and notes to be read in conjunction with final reports (the AELB reference for each report is provided). There are two diazo copies of schematic drawings loose at the front of the folder.

D W Alford has written explanatory notes to the folder on its front cover, noting that its contents supplement the Day Books catalogued as 2022-235/3/2-4.
